A LARGE CYPRIOT RELIEF-DECORATED RED POLISHED WARE JUG
EARLY BRONZE AGE, 2500-1900 B.C.
The body of spherical shape with cylindrical spout, the handle with small thumb-spur, the relief decoration consisting of serpentine motifs running up the long neck with dotted bands between, the shoulder with four alternating groups of either vertical or diagonal dotted bands, repaired, everted rim restored; and an Incised Red Polished Ware jar, the spherical body with wide cylindrical neck and twin angular handles, narrow everted rim, decorated with incised hatched zigzag band around the neck and shoulder, with restoration
14¼ in. (36.3 cm.) and 10¼ in. (26 cm.) high respectively (2)
